Overview

Thomas Carlyle was born on December 4, 1795, in Ecclefechan, United Kingdom . He was a citizen of the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Ireland . Carlyle was educated at the University of Edinburgh and Annan Academy . Throughout his life, he held various occupations including historian, mathematician, philosopher, writer, novelist, and teacher .

Carlyle is best known for his notable works such as "Sartor Resartus" and "On Heroes, Hero-Worship, and The Heroic in History" . He passed away on February 5, 1881, in London .
